Sir: Oh dear! Will Colin Welland never lose that enormous chip on his shoulder over rugby union (Weekend Review, 1 May)? Perhaps the reason is that his resentment is not really against the "Twickenham picnickers" but against the working-class players and supporters of the South-west and Midlands, South Wales and the Scottish Borders who declined to follow their Lancashire and Yorkshire brothers into a less intellectually challenging game?
